Step 3: swap in the Tallygrove metrics sidecar. Once the old collector is drained, the sidecar picks up scrape duty automatically — no restart needed. Don't panic if dashboards look empty for a minute or two; aggregation windows reset. Before you flip the flag, copy these config values into your environment file.

service settings:
ralael:
  pin: 7453
  tenant: zorath
  seal: seal_087806e4
  metrics_host: metrics.ralael.paliqworks.example
  standby_team: fraath
  escalation: praok-istiel
  nonce: 10e083

**Q: Why do invoices rendered by Quillpress occasionally show clipped line items?** The renderer caps table rows at the page boundary when the font cache is cold, which the Marbleton team is patching in release 4.2. Until then, re-render affected PDFs after warmup. If you see persistent clipping, reach out at the address below.

escalation mailbox, kaweg-kahif: druwyn.sordor@nelvroworks.corp

Hi team,

Before I hand off the 3.2 release, please note the humidity sensor drift reported on Verdana controllers in the Elmbrook trial site. Drift exceeds 4% after roughly ten days of continuous operation; firmware 3.2.1 adds an automatic recalibration cycle every 72 hours. Support should advise growers to install 3.2.1 and trigger a manual recalibration once. The hotfix bundle must be verified before distribution, so I'm including the signing key used for the 3.2.1 packages below.

release key, fahof-yagap: bky3_m5d